Get in TouchThe Nissan repair market for Ricketts, Iowa, is entirely dependent on neighboring communities. The closest options are in **Denison (approx. 15 miles away)** and **Carroll (approx. 25 miles away)**. There are no exclusive Nissan or Infiniti dealerships in this primarily rural region of western Iowa. * **Average Quality:** The quality of service is generally high among the top-tier independent shops, characterized by personal service and strong community reputations. However, for the most specialized work (e.g., GT-R service or ATTESA calibration), owners would likely need to travel to a major metropolitan center like Sioux City or Des Moines. * **Competition Level:** Competition is moderate among the reputable independent shops in Denison and Carroll. The absence of a direct Nissan dealer reduces options for brand-loyal customers but creates an opportunity for skilled independents. * **Typical Pricing:** Labor rates are typically lower than in major urban areas, ranging from **$110 - $140 per hour**. Dealership-level service at the Toyota store will be at the higher end of this scale. Parts pricing is standard, but availability for specialized Nissan components may involve a 1-2 day wait for ordering. For the most advanced performance vehicle service (GT-R), the nearest certified experts would be in Omaha, NE, or Des Moines, IA, both over a 90-minute drive from Ricketts.

Given our rural roads and seasonal temperature swings, common issues include CVT transmission concerns, premature brake wear from gravel road dust, and battery failures due to extreme cold. Local shops also frequently service suspension components affected by uneven terrain.
Look for a shop with certified Nissan technicians, as specialized training is crucial for modern models. Ask neighbors for recommendations, as local reputation in small communities like Ricketts is key, or verify credentials at shops in nearby larger towns like Denison or Ida Grove.
Labor rates in Ricketts and surrounding areas may be slightly lower than in metropolitan areas, but parts availability can sometimes cause delays or increased costs for specific components. Building a relationship with a local shop can lead to more predictable pricing and prioritized service.
Seek service promptly, especially before long drives on rural highways with limited service stations. A local shop can diagnose issues related to fuel quality from regional stations or emissions systems affected by Iowa's ethanol-blended fuels common in the area.
Prioritize undercarriage inspections and more frequent car washes to combat corrosive road treatments used in Iowa winters. Also, plan ahead for service appointments, as specialized parts may need to be ordered, which can take extra time given Ricketts' remote location.
